
Formed Police Unit
The movie focuses on the little-known life and death moments of Chinese peacekeeping police! At the request of the United Nations and dispatched by the state, peacekeeping police officers shoulder the sacred mission and go to foreign countries to carry out peacekeeping tasks in war-torn mission areas. They will have to face terrorist attacks, armed riots, gangs and other dangerous situations, peacekeeping operations can not be delayed...
The film earned $71.9M at the global box office.

Plot Points by Act
Act I
SetupStatus Quo
The Chinese peacekeeping police unit conducts routine training exercises, demonstrating their preparedness and camaraderie before deployment.
Theme
A senior officer states that peacekeeping isn't about glory—it's about protecting those who cannot protect themselves, regardless of the cost.
Worldbuilding
Introduction to the unit members, their backgrounds, motivations for joining the peacekeeping mission, and the volatile conflict zone they're being deployed to in Africa.
Disruption
The unit arrives in the mission area and immediately encounters a brutal ambush on a civilian convoy, witnessing the extreme violence and chaos firsthand.
Resistance
The team debates their rules of engagement versus moral imperative, receives guidance from UN command, and struggles with the limitations of their peacekeeping mandate while violence escalates around them.
Act II
ConfrontationPremise
The unit executes rescue operations, navigates complex tribal conflicts, engages in tactical operations to protect civilians, and experiences the reality of peacekeeping in an active war zone.
Midpoint
A major peacekeeping base is overrun by militants, forcing the scattered units to realize they're facing a coordinated assault far larger than anticipated—the enemy has been planning this all along.
Opposition
The unit faces mounting casualties, dwindling supplies, betrayals from local allies, and increasingly brutal attacks as the warlords close in on their position and the civilians they're protecting.
Collapse
A beloved team member is killed during an evacuation attempt, and the unit is surrounded with no reinforcements coming—their mission appears to have failed completely.
Crisis
The surviving members grieve their loss and face the temptation to abandon the civilians and retreat, questioning whether their sacrifice means anything in an endless cycle of violence.
Act III
ResolutionSynthesis
The unit executes a final coordinated defense, combining their tactical training with support from the local population, holding the line until reinforcements arrive and defeating the warlord forces.
